Output 95643efc57775da26104007edd0d6476002e07d83a7a55efaf144fc3cd6b6f5c:0

value
200929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064d664ecba277044e4ec8b9385398760a03feab OP_EQUAL
address
32GLhWt3ef9H8ifJkAU3KTgnesXoaR2XpV
transaction
95643efc57775da26104007edd0d6476002e07d83a7a55efaf144fc3cd6b6f5c
spent
true